If you're celiac, Roxy's Ice Cream Social offers a kind of cautious hope—there's no dedicated gluten-free facility, but their team shows real awareness. Staff will happily grab a fresh tub from the back, change gloves, and use a clean scooper if you ask (and honestly, that small gesture means the world when cross-contact anxiety is real). Most flavors are gluten-free and ingredient info is available in-store, though cookies and some toppings are off-limits. It's not bulletproof—shared prep space always adds risk—but if you're used to navigating the scoop-shop shuffle, this is one spot where you'll feel seen and heard, not just accommodated.

Safety Recommendations

Important considerations for celiac diners

Exercise Caution

Given that Roxy's is not a dedicated gluten-free facility and cross-contact remains possible despite staff precautions, it may not be suitable for individuals with highly sensitive celiac disease. However, for those with less severe sensitivities, careful ordering and staff communication can mitigate some risks.
